Catching North Stars

I created this podcast with the vision of engaging in meaningful conversation with individuals who have identified their core values and have created successful business and/or careers that are rooted firmly in those values. As a consultant and executive and leadership coach and a social psychologist, my mission is to help organizations and people align their values with both their careers and their lives. As such, Catching North Stars is a way for me to identify folks who are creating meaningful work and to share their journeys and successes with others.  My goals for the podcast are: 1) to learn and share with others how deep purpose can be transformed into meaningful work; 2) to shine a light on the work of inspirational individuals; 3) to use an Organizational Psychology lens to focus on areas addressing work and workplace issues; and 4) to engage in questions about the meaning of the work and its potential impact on society.  I hope the journeys of my guests will inspire you as much as they inspire me! 

With great respect, Alexis Halkovic, PhD
